Let me be very clear:

1. Lifting the power levers into beta is ONLY for the autofeather test on the ground when the torque is too high at idle. If the power levers are lifted in flight you are gambling with your life and at least one pilot has killed himself doing this.

2. The test function on the autofeather is ONLY for ground use. The only way to test autofeather in the air is to shut down an engine.
